Installation Steps

Mounting the Outside Antenna

Select a mounting location and assemble the outside antenna with the mast and side exit adapter.

Mounting the Inside Antenna

Identify a suitable location for the inside antenna, at least 18 inches but no more than 36 inches from the device.

Booster Location and Cable Connection

Place the booster, secure it, and connect the outside and inside antenna cables to the labeled ports.

Connect Power Supply

Connect the power supply cord to the booster and plug the adapter into the vehicle's 12V DC power supply.
